## Project Kestrel — Manager Briefing (Restricted)

Leadership is evaluating a potential acquisition of Bramleigh Systems, a mid-sized logistics software firm based in Carden Vale. Due diligence began last month under Director Hale Morwin. Branch managers should not discuss this externally or with non-management staff. If the deal proceeds, integration of Bramleigh's routing platform would begin next fiscal year, affecting the Torvale and Ellsmere branches first. Staffing impacts are expected to be minimal. Further guidance follows below.

board note of tagug-hahag: Praionax Logistics is in early talks to buy Julaxek Group for about $36.3 million. The Julmir launch date is March 1, and nothing goes to the press before then.

Night-shift staff: Floor 4 of the Tellhaven Building opens this week. After 21:00, access is via the rear stairwell only; the lifts are locked out overnight during the settling period. Complete a walk-through of the new floor once per shift and log it. The stairwell keypad accepts the code below.

badge for yahop-fawep: bdg-XBKXI-68071

Hey Marisol — welcome aboard! Quick handover on the Tindleworth API fleet. The Copperfin load balancer probes each node every ten seconds, and a node gets pulled after three failed checks. Don't panic if you see brief flaps during deploys; that's normal. Everything the health endpoint reads comes from the config below, which you'll want to keep handy.

service settings:
holix:
  log_level: debug
  metrics_host: metrics.holix.qorvelsys.internal
  pin: 5386
  pool_size: 16

## Releases

Quick rundown for the sync: ImportDeck (the CSV import wizard) cuts a release every other Thursday. We tag from `main`, the Brickline pipeline builds the bundle, and then someone on rotation signs it before it goes out — no exceptions, the installer hard-fails on unsigned bundles ever since the Gullport incident. If the pipeline's green but the publish step stalls, it's almost always a signing mismatch, so check that first. Whoever's on release duty this week signs with the key below.

signing key of bahaf-bagaf = bky19_uiUxDExuKwEKEZfEG19